Abstract :
Describes the performance of a highly efficient Yb:Er single-mode silica fibre laser operating at 1.56 μm. This laser has been pumped using miniature Nd:YAG and Nd:YLF lasers operating at 1.064 μm and at 1.053 μm, respectively, each of which was pumped using a 500 mW laser diode. At 1.064 μm (1.053) the fibre laser showed a launched threshold and slope efficiency of 13.5 mW (8.5 mW) and 3.1% (5.0%), respectively, with a total power output at 1.56 μm of 0.75 mW(0.33 mW)
